Three-person indie team NimbleBit is behind the wildly successful Tiny Tower, which will soon have a curiously near-identical competitor on the iOS marketplace. Casual game giant Zynga is set to release Dream Heights, a near identical replication of the hit tower-building sim. In response, NimbleBit released a passive aggressive infographic congratulating Zynga’s success and hoping to “inspire” the company’s future games.
The comparisons to Tiny Tower are hard to ignore. The gameplay of Dream Heights follows the same system of adding new floors via a coin monetary system, upgrading elevators with cutesy names, and residents with varied personalities that affect their ideal employment. The screenshots comparisons are pretty damning, but NimbleBit never quite calls Zynga out. Instead, all three members that make up the entire company wish them luck.
Ian Marsh of NimbleBit pointed out on Twitter that Zynga did attempt to acquire their team at some point before. Apparently, providing creators with credit for their own work was too steep of a pricetag for Zynga.
